powered by simpleCommunicator - 2.0.51     © 2025 Programmizd 02
Форумы / Firebird, InterBase [игнор отключен] [закрыт для гостей] / isql в цикле
2 сообщений из 2, страница 1 из 1
isql в цикле
    #39948456
Dorin Marcoci
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Добрый день!

При миграции базы выполняем последовательно и синхронно скрипты через isql -input script localhost:database
База в -prp_shutdown_db 0 -prp_shutdown_mode prp_sm_single состоянии.
Иногда при начале выполнения очередного скрипта выскакивает такое:

Код: powershell
1.
2.
3.
Executing /var/www/html/migrations/20200417_0946.php
Statement failed, SQLSTATE = HY000
database cbrm.fdb shutdown



Такое впечатление что isql / FB не завершает предыдущую сесию и не пускает "второй" как ему кажется коннект.
Sleep на одну секунду помогает. Firebird-3.0.5.33220-0.tar.bz2.
Странно что на другой машине где FB 2.5.7 / Winx64 это все работает без слипа.

Это баг или фича? Можно как-то обходится без sleep?
...
Рейтинг: 0 / 0
isql в цикле
    #39949394
Dorin Marcoci
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Сорри, нашли собаку...
У контейнера был healthcheck который периодически подключался к базе и проверял доступность (
Вопрос снят )
...
Рейтинг: 0 / 0
2 сообщений из 2, страница 1 из 1
Форумы / Firebird, InterBase [игнор отключен] [закрыт для гостей] / isql в цикле
Целевая тема:
Создать новую тему:
Автор:
Закрыть
Цитировать
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]